Another Merseyside school forced to send pupils home to isolate

Another Merseyside school has confirmed that it has been forced to send pupils home after positive Covid-19 tests.

Parents of pupils at Sacred Heart Catholic College in Crosby were sent letters on Thursday (June 24).

The letter said: "We have been informed that there has been a confirmed case of COVID-19 in Year 7.

"Public Health England have worked with us to produce this letter.

"We have followed the national guidance and have identified that your child has been in close contact with the affected child.

"In line with national guidance your child must stay at home and self-isolate up to and including 4th July 2021 and return to school on Monday 5th July 2021.

"This means your child is to remain home at all times."

It is not known exactly how many pupils were sent home to isolate.

Pupils who have come into contact with the person who tested positive have been warned not to leave the house under any circumstance.

The letter goes on to say: "Your child must stay at home at all times during the isolation period. The consequences of not doing so could be very severe."

The school is the latest in a long list of Merseyside schools forced to send pupils home, with infection rates rising amongst younger people in particular.

King's Leadership Academy in Dingle sent pupils home earlier this month, with Broughton Hall in West Derby doing the same last week.

Sacred Heart was approached for comment but had not responded at the time of publication.
